Just an FYI, Six Flags Great Adventure has a gay night. It's a private event that costs around $35 and is, I believe, the Friday after Labor Day. My boyfriend, some friends and I went last year and it was fantastic. NO lines. Rode the front of everything over and over again. Not sure if there is an age limit, but I encourage all you gays and lesbians (and friends thereof) to do it this year. So much fun, so empty and no lines.
